About the Author
Nod Ghosh was born in Birmingham and currently lives in Christchurch, New Zealand, where she works as a medical laboratory scientist specialising in the diagnosis of cancers. Her short stories and flash fiction have been widely published in journals and anthologies, and her work has been listed for awards including the Bath Novella-in-Flash Award and the New Zealand National Flash Fiction Day competition. She has had four previous novellas published: 'The Crazed Wind' (2018), 'Filthy Sucre' (2020), 'Toy Train' (2021) and 'Throw a Seven' (2023).
